A professional barista resume should highlight expertise in coffee preparation, exceptional customer service, and efficiency in fast-paced environments. Key responsibilities include crafting espresso drinks, operating POS systems, maintaining hygiene standards, and upselling menu items. Focus on consistency, speed, and knowledge of coffee brewing techniques
Barista Responsibilities for Resume
- Coffee Expertise: Prepared and served a wide range of hot and cold beverages—including lattes, cappuccinos, and pour-overs—adhering to precise recipes and quality standards.
- Customer Experience: Welcomed customers, took orders, processed payments, and provided expert recommendations on coffee blends and menu items to enhance satisfaction.
- Operational Efficiency: Managed opening/closing procedures, maintained a clean, sanitized work area, and restocked supplies to ensure smooth operations.
- Equipment Maintenance: Operated and performed preventative maintenance on espresso machines, grinders, and brewers, troubleshooting equipment as needed.
- Sales & Service: Boosted sales through upselling pastries and coffee equipment, and educated customers on bean origins and brewing methods.
